Transaction de89c3cd33563f057c34876533381e9546479fca57a7f47a0450583e934431d5
1 Input
1 Output
-
de89c3cd33563f057c34876533381e9546479fca57a7f47a0450583e934431d5:0
- value
- 99892297
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83424a601d6ed7e1ae0344acf64333c97faf6575 OP_EQUAL
- address
- 3Df3rcvmXDpuxy8XPNzNTo64gCxSubrRy3